MINIMALIST DESIGN
Minimalist design in modern living room furniture focuses on simplicity, clean lines, and a sense of openness. Key elements of minimalist design include sleek surfaces, neutral color palettes, and a focus on functionality rather than ornate details.
Examples of Minimalist Furniture Pieces
- Minimalist sofa with clean lines and no excessive decoration
- Low-profile coffee table with simple geometric shapes
- Sleek and slimline entertainment unit with hidden storage
- Minimalist bookshelf with open shelving and minimalistic design
Minimalist design principles contribute to a sense of luxury in a living room by creating a sophisticated and elegant atmosphere. The focus on quality materials and craftsmanship, paired with the lack of clutter and excess, allows each piece of furniture to stand out and make a statement. The simplicity of minimalist design also promotes a sense of calm and serenity, which enhances the overall feeling of luxury and comfort in the living room.
MODERN CLASSICS
Modern classics in the context of living room furniture refer to timeless pieces that have a sleek and sophisticated design, blending contemporary aesthetics with traditional influences. These pieces are characterized by clean lines, minimalistic shapes, and high-quality materials, creating a sense of elegance and luxury in the space.
Comparison with Traditional Designs
Modern classic furniture differs from traditional designs in its focus on simplicity, functionality, and innovation. While traditional furniture often features ornate details, heavy carvings, and intricate patterns, modern classics prioritize clean and streamlined silhouettes. Additionally, modern classic pieces are designed to be versatile and adaptable to various interior styles, making them suitable for modern living spaces.
Iconic Modern Classic Pieces
- Eames Lounge Chair and Ottoman: Designed by Charles and Ray Eames in 1956, this iconic piece combines luxury and comfort with its leather upholstery and molded plywood construction.
- Barcelona Chair: Created by Ludwig Mies van der Rohe and Lilly Reich in 1929, the Barcelona Chair is a symbol of modernist design, featuring a sleek stainless steel frame and leather cushions.
- Noguchi Coffee Table: Designed by Isamu Noguchi in 1947, this sculptural table with a glass top and curved wooden base adds a touch of artistic flair to the living room.
- Saarinen Tulip Table: Designed by Eero Saarinen in 1956, the Tulip Table with its pedestal base and round top brings a sense of modern elegance to the space.

Blending Modern Furniture with Other Decor Styles
When blending modern living room furniture with other decor styles, consider the following tips:
- Choose a neutral color palette: Opt for neutral colors like white, gray, or beige for your modern furniture pieces to create a cohesive look with other decor styles.
- Mix and match textures: Incorporate different textures like leather, wood, metal, and fabric to add depth and visual interest to your living room.
- Add pops of color: Introduce pops of color through accent pillows, rugs, or artwork to break up the monotony of a neutral color scheme and add personality to the space.
- Balance old and new: Mix modern furniture with vintage or traditional pieces to create a harmonious blend of old and new, adding character and warmth to the room.
- Focus on functionality: Choose furniture pieces that not only look stylish but also serve a practical purpose, such as storage ottomans, multifunctional coffee tables, or modular seating options.
